Foundation damage rep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include identifying the root causes of foundation problems, such as settling, cracking, or shifting, and implementing appropriate solutions to stabilize and restore the foundation’s stability. Common repair techniques may involve underpinning, piering, or slabjacking, which are designed to evenly distribute weight and prevent further movement. Professional contractors use specialized tools and methods to ensure that the foundation is properly supported, helping to maintain the overall safety and durability of the property.

Problems that foundation damage repair services help solve often include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or exterior walls. These issues can be signs of deeper structural concerns that, if left unaddressed, may lead to more severe damage or safety hazards. Repair services aim to correct these symptoms by stabilizing the foundation, preventing further shifting or settling, and reducing the risk of additional damage to the property’s structure. Addressing foundation issues early can also help preserve the value of the property and avoid costly future repairs.

Properties that typically require foundation damage repair services include residential homes, especially older houses or those built on expansive soil. Commercial buildings, such as retail stores, office complexes, and warehouses, may also need foundation assessments and repairs if structural issues arise. In areas prone to soil movement or where construction has altered the landscape, foundation problems can develop more frequently. Regardless of property type, a professional inspection is essential to determine the extent of damage and the most appropriate repair approach.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Damage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in La Grange,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Damage Repair Costs - Repair costs typically range from $2,500 to $10,000 depending on the extent of damage. Minor cracks may cost around $1,000 to $3,000, while major foundation replacements can exceed $15,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ific damage assessments.

Factors Influencing Cost - The size of the foundation and severity of damage impact repair expenses. For example, small cracks might cost under $2,000, whereas extensive structural repairs could reach $20,000 or more. Prices vary by property and repair method used.

Common Repair Methods - Techniques such as underpinning or piering generally fall within a $3,000 to $12,000 range. The choice of method depends on foundation type and damage severity, with costs influenced by soil conditions and accessibility.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include excavation, soil stabilization, or reinforcement, which can add several thousand dollars to the total. Local service providers can offer detailed quotes after evaluating the specific foundation issues.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s of foundation damage?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ors and windows that stick or don't close properly, and gaps around the foundation or framing.

How do professionals repair foundation damage? Local service providers may use methods such as under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to restore stability and prevent further issues.

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; a professional assessment can determine if cracks are superficial or indicative of deeper structural concerns.

What causes foundation damage? Common causes include soil movement, poor drainage, tree roots, or changes in moisture levels around the property.

How can I prevent future foundation issues?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els, and addressing any early signs of settling can help reduce the risk of future damage. Contact local experts for evaluation and advice.
